WTT Sweden Grand Slam China Table Tennis Report! Chen Yi wins 3-2 against Bruna, Wang Manyu stages a dramatic comeback over Nagasaki Miyu!

On August 21st Beijing time, the WTT Sweden Grand Slam women's singles round of 16 is heating up. Two matches have concluded first: Chen Yi came from behind to defeat Brazilian star Bruna 3-2, and Wang Manyu overturned a deficit to beat Japanese rising star Nagasaki Miyu 3-2. With these results, Chen Yi and Wang Manyu advance to the women's singles quarterfinals for China!


Chen Yi faced Brazilian star Bruna, who caused an upset by eliminating Mima Ito earlier in the tournament, indirectly helping the Chinese team. Today, she competed against China's rising star Chen Yi. In the first game, Chen Yi started strong and maintained the lead, but suddenly lost momentum mid-game, dropping six points in a row and losing the crucial points 9-11. In the second game, Chen Yi adjusted her tactics and played with great momentum to even the score at 11-7. The third game was tightly contested, but Chen Yi held firm under pressure and won key points to take it 11-9, leading 2-1 overall. Bruna fought back fiercely in the fourth game, applying strong pressure and pulling ahead to win 11-8, leveling the match at 2-2. In the final game, Chen Yi took control, regained her form, and dominated with an 11-4 victory, winning the match 3-2 and advancing to the quarterfinals!


Wang Manyu competed against Japanese rising star Nagasaki Miyu. Wang faced tough resistance in this match as well. In the first game, Wang quickly attacked to build an advantage, but Nagasaki kept close and chased the score. Wang stayed steady to win the crucial points 11-8 and take the lead. The second game turned into a fierce back-and-forth battle, with sparks flying. Nagasaki stayed calm at the critical moment and scored two consecutive points to even the match 12-10. The third game saw Nagasaki gain momentum, playing more aggressively and decisively on returns to win 11-8, taking a 2-1 lead. Facing adversity in the fourth game, Wang Manyu staged a four-point streak after a 7-7 tie to win 11-7 and level the match 2-2. In the final game, Wang showed great composure; despite trailing 5-7, she launched another scoring run, winning six straight points to take the game 11-7 and the match 3-2, eliminating Nagasaki Miyu!


As a result, Chen Yi and Wang Manyu have advanced to the quarterfinals, though both victories were hard-fought. This indicates that foreign players are improving, and the challenges for the Chinese team will grow tougher. Hopefully, they can develop strategies to meet these challenges. Keep it up!
